It's possible your PC motherboard is blocking the locking signals. If you've used it for this sort of thing before, then that won't be the case, but if you haven't then you could try disabling the automatic IDE detection settings within the CMOS setup screens.

Either way, flashing is probably your best bet.

The save game exploit is just one way to boot a flashing tool. You can also use something like the EurAsia Flash Disc, and I'm pretty sure stuff like Auto Installer Deluxe provides flash tools as well.

There are a few choices available to you as far as the BIOS goes (the v1.0 consoles have a 1mb TSOP chip). I use the X2 5035 myself. Make sure whatever version of whatever BIOS you use is compatible with your console - some are specifically intended for certain machines (eg, there's a 1.6 release of the X2 5035, and an "old" release for all consoles prior to the 1.6).
